Xperia Tablet S is a little bit better than the Motorola XOOM Wi-Fi, with a 58.9 score against 55.1. Xperia Tablet S is a newer tablet, and it's also just a little thinner and lighter than the Motorola XOOM Wi-Fi. These devices work with Android operating system, but the Xperia Tablet S has older 4.1.1 version while Motorola XOOM Wi-Fi has Android 4.1.2.
Sony Xperia Tablet S has a superior hardware performance than Motorola XOOM Wi-Fi, and although they both have 1 GB of RAM, the Sony Xperia Tablet S also has an extra graphics processor and more cores. Xperia Tablet S features a little sharper display than Motorola XOOM Wi-Fi, because although it has a bit smaller screen, and they both have the same resolution of 800 x 1280 pixels, the Xperia Tablet S also counts with a little greater pixels density.
Sony Xperia Tablet S counts with a much better storage capacity to store more apps and games than Motorola XOOM Wi-Fi, because it has a slot for external memory cards that holds a maximum of 128 GB and 32 GB more internal storage capacity. Motorola XOOM Wi-Fi counts with a much better camera than Sony Xperia Tablet S, although it has a back-facing camera with a way lower resolution.
The Xperia Tablet S's battery life is just as good as Motorola XOOM Wi-Fi's battery performance.
Xperia Tablet S is not only the best devices in our comparison, but it's also very cheap compared to the other ones, making buying this tablet an easy decision.
